Drafting is the only way for the Flames.

Why would a team give us its elite talent? What do we have to offer?

A quantity of good players, draft picks?

The only thing those things get you is other good players, reclamation projects (was elite, don’t know what happened), or picks.

Vegas got Eichel for a steal, but the rumoured offer from Calgary was Tkachuk who is an elite player. Most often elite players in their prime are traded for other elite players in their prime. Relying on BUF to make their usual trade mistakes is not a strategy.

Maybe we can overpay in FA but that creates problems later. Surely we’ve learned our lesson.
